6SQ统计 for Excel is a statistical analysis add-in that runs inside Microsoft Excel. The product description says it combines many of the features found in professional statistical software such as Minitab and JMP, positioning it as a tool for enterprise quality management and data analysis. It is closer to “quality statistics / industrial data analysis software” than to a typical code development tool.
The product emphasizes being lightweight, easy to use, practical, and flexible. Its core value lies in using Excel workbooks for data processing, result editing, and chart presentation. Statistical formulas and results can be dynamically linked, so charts and conclusions can be refreshed when the underlying data changes. It supports both 32-bit and 64-bit Excel and claims support for the full range of Excel versions, but explicitly does not support WPS. Interface languages include Simplified Chinese, English, and Traditional Chinese. Templates are a major selling point: the page mentions Excel templates related to quality management, including FMEA, 8D, AQL, PPAP, control plans, warning charts, and inspection charts, making it suitable for manufacturing and quality engineering teams.
This is commercial enterprise software, with the version shown as 3.2 Enterprise Edition. The website does not provide a specific quote, only stating that the price is around 1/10 of overseas statistical software such as Minitab and JMP, with an emphasis on reducing enterprise procurement costs.
Its advantages are that it is built on Excel, making data entry, sharing, discussion, and archiving relatively natural, and it is approachable for non-specialist statisticians. Its quality management templates are also closely aligned with real-world enterprise use, and its price is lower than international commercial statistical software. The drawbacks are also clear: public information is limited, the captured page contains a lot of garbled text, and the documentation is not very readable. There is no visible API, SDK, open-source option, self-hosting support, or modern integration capability. Lack of WPS support may also be a limitation for some Chinese users.
It is best suited to manufacturing, pharmaceutical, components, testing, and engineering teams that already rely heavily on Excel, have limited budgets, and need quality-oriented statistical analysis. It is less suitable for development teams that require programmable analysis workflows, cloud collaboration, open APIs, or rigorous algorithm auditing.
